The Hill is St. Louis' legendary Italian-American neighborhood, celebrated for its rich cultural heritage and vibrant community spirit. Visitors flock here to sample authentic toasted ravioli, visit historic family-owned bakeries, and dine at acclaimed trattorias along tree-lined streets. Decorated with Italian-flag fire hydrants and charming brick homes, it offers an unforgettable taste of tradition in the heart of the city.

History

Originally settled by Italian immigrants in the late 19th century, The Hill has maintained its cultural identity through generations, becoming a hub for Italian traditions and cuisines in St. Louis.

Quick tip: Visit on a weekday afternoon or Saturday morning to browse the local markets and bakeries before the dinner crowd arrives.
